Johansson is still trying to earn her first Oscar, but her current sights are set on receiving what she believes to be her rightful paycheck total from Disney, the producers of her latest hit film “Black Widow,” of which she is the titular character.

Black Widow is a member of the Avengers and has been a part of the movie series for many years, and the release of her solo character film, unfortunately, coincided with the COVID-19 pandemic.

Johansson’s contract included profit-sharing provisions that awarded her a piece of the theatrical ticket sales, but Disney’s decision to sell it via their streaming services has alerted her legal team and a lawsuit over the remaining dollars is now in play.

“Disney has fully complied with Ms. Johansson’s contract and furthermore, the release of ‘Black Widow’ on Disney+ with Premier Access has significantly enhanced her ability to earn additional compensation on top of the $20 million she has received to date,”

Disney Spokesperson

The issue is multi-pronged. Johansson clearly expected to earn more from her share of a film based in the Marvel Universe. With it being released during the pandemic, it was already going to experience lower ticket sales than expected.

The inclusion of pay-per-view streaming not only cut into those already low theatrical sales, but also represents a fiscal avenue that Scarlett Johansson wasn’t granted a percentage of in her contract.

Those streaming dollars are the main target of this lawsuit, and even though Disney came out strong with their statements in opposition to Johansson’s allegations, entertainment prop bets are now predicting that the case will end in a settlement.
